Indications of an Emergency
Structural Damage: Cracks in walls, ceilings, or foundations that appear suddenly.
Water Leaks: Sudden leakages from pipes or roofs that might lead to flooding or water damage.
Gas Odors: A strong smell of gas showing a prospective leakage.
Electrical Issues: Flickering lights, sparks from outlets, or any indications of electrical failure.
Fire Damage: Visible burns, smoke, or charring on walls or ceilings.
Immediate Actions to Take
In case of an emergency, knowing how to respond can reduce damage and boost security. Here are steps to follow when confronted with an emergency building situation:
Step-by-Step Emergency Response
Examine Safety: Ensure the safety of all occupants. Leave if needed.
Contact Emergency Services: For fires, gas leakages, or severe structural damage, dial emergency services immediately.
Shut Off Utilities: If safe to do so, turn off electricity, gas, and water system to prevent more damage.
Document the Damage: Take photos and notes to offer to your insurance company.
Avoid Further Damage: Use tarpaulins, buckets, or other makeshift procedures to contain leakages or cover openings.
Call Professionals: Contact a licensed specialist or repair service focusing on emergency repairs.
Selecting the Right Repair Professionals
Selecting the right professionals for emergency building repairs is critical. An experienced contractor can assist guarantee that repairs are finished securely and effectively.
Tips for Hiring Emergency Repair Services
Examine Credentials: Ensure that contractors are licensed and insured.
Get Referrals: Ask buddies, household, or associates for suggestions.
Read Reviews: Look for evaluations online to assess a professional's track record.
Request Estimates: Obtain at least 3 composed price quotes detailing the scope of work and expenses.
Inquire About Experience: Ask how long the professional has actually been in business and their experience with similar repairs.
Confirm Warranty: Ensure that the work includes a warranty for materials and labor.
Frequently Asked Questions About Emergency Building RepairsWhat should I do if I come across a leakage throughout a storm?
If you observe a leakage throughout a storm, move prized possessions to a safe area and use containers to capture water. Contact a repair service as quickly as conditions allow.
How can I get ready for emergency situations?
Routine building maintenance, evaluation of systems (HVAC, plumbing, electrical), and having an Emergency Property Security strategy in location can help minimize risks.
Are emergency repairs covered by insurance coverage?
Lots of house owner's or commercial insurance policies cover emergency repairs, however it's necessary to examine your policy for specifics relating to protection and deductibles.
Can I try repairs myself?
While minor issues might be manageable, it's a good idea to work with experts for considerable repairs to make sure security and compliance with building regulations.
